Cobalt Scrap Alloy is a high-value secondary raw material recovered from industrial cobalt-containing components, superalloys, and manufacturing offcuts. It is primarily used in the recovery and refining of cobalt for applications in aerospace, energy storage, hard metals, and high-performance alloys. The key value proposition lies in its cost-efficient sourcing of cobalt units without compromising downstream metallurgical recovery efficiency. Strategically, it plays a critical role in strengthening circular supply chains and reducing dependence on primary cobalt mining in a volatile global market. - Key Specifications & Technical Characteristics
- Chemical Composition: Cobalt (Co) based alloy scrap with variable alloying elements such as Ni, Cr, Fe, Mo, and W
- Purity Level / Grade: Typically 30%–95% Co content depending on source stream and segregation quality
- Physical Characteristics: Irregular scrap forms including turnings, machining chips, solid offcuts, shredded alloy pieces
- Color: Metallic grey to dark steel-like appearance
- Density: High-density metallic material (varies by alloy composition)
- Packaging Options: Steel drums, big bags (jumbo bags), or loose bulk in containers
- Shelf Life: Indefinite under dry storage conditions; non-degradable metallic material
- Core Industrial Applications
Cobalt Scrap Alloy is widely used in metallurgical recovery plants and alloy refining facilities to extract high-purity cobalt units. Key industries include aerospace manufacturing, battery material production, chemical processing, and cemented carbide tooling. In smelting and hydrometallurgical processes, it offers a cost-effective alternative to virgin cobalt feedstock while maintaining high recovery yields.
